
Wife of Cal Fire Captain Pleads Guilty to 2025 Ramona Murder Amid Past Stabbing Conviction
Yolanda Marodi, 54, pleaded guilty to second-degree murder in the February 2025 stabbing death of her wife, Cal Fire captain Rebecca Marodi, in Ramona, after authorities say she fled to Mexico and was captured; she also admitted to a prior felony for the 2000 stabbing death of her then-husband, James Olejniczak, with a 2003 voluntary manslaughter conviction and release in 2013. She faces sentencing on September 2.
